I'm interested in contributing to the Hyperkitty archiver. Specifically, it
looks like some requested features for Hyperkitty include rss syndication
for entire mailing lists/specific users/specific threads, and the ability
to view entire threads as plaintext and download that plaintext. I have the
following questions regarding these features:
I talked with David on IRC, but in case anyone else is wondering:
RSS feeds was a project a few years ago:
http://www.google-melange.com/gsoc/project/details/google/gsoc2013/joanna/5831844033462272
I don't know offhand if the code was merged into upstream, but my
preference is as always to make use of code we have if we can, so RSS
feeds are maybe not going to make for a good hyperkitty project this year.
